Proper name [English]

Forms: Olas [plural]
Etymology: Various origins: * Borrowed from Yoruba Ọlá. Ọlá is an extremely common prefix for Yoruba names (and serves as a common form of shortened names), coming from ọlá (“honor”) * Borrowed from Spanish Ola, a habitational surname from Basque ola (“forge”). Proper name [Norwegian]

Etymology: Medieval Norwegian vernacular form of Olav (as compared to the originally Danish Ole). Head templates: {{head|no|proper nouns||||Olas||{{{pl2}}}||{{{pl3}}}|head=}} Ola, {{no-proper noun}} Ola
  1. a male given name
